The Little Shark River, near the SW tip of mainland Florida is a popular overnight anchorage for boats transiting between the Keys and mainland Florida. Bugs are a problem from dusk to a little after dawn: bring screens. To reach the anchorage proceed to the Everglades Boundary Mark at 25°19.993'N, 81°10.641'W, then to Mark 1 at 25°19.359'N, 81°09.242'W, then past Mark 3 and just before reaching Mark 4 there is a popular anchorage in the bend of the river on the north side.
